The cheapest way to get from Milan to Purasca is to train which costs SFr 5 - SFr 7 and takes 2h 30m.
The fastest way to get from Milan to Purasca is to drive which takes 1h 10m and costs SFr 12 - SFr 19.
No, there is no direct train from Milan to Purasca. However, there are services departing from Milano Centrale and arriving at Ponte Tresa via Lugano FLP.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 56m.
The distance between Milan and Purasca is 84 km. The road distance is 80.1 km.
The best way to get from Milan to Purasca without a car is to train via Lugano which takes 1h 56m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 56m to get from Milan to Purasca, including transfers.
